    Things wrong with Louis Vuitton sweater:
    1. Key signature
    - Wrong order
    - Missing accidentals
    2. Time Signature
    - Grouping of notes indicates the piece is played in 3/2 and not 12/8
    3. Tempo Marking
    - A crochet is used to indicate the tempo instead of a quaver
    - Imagine the world's fastest clapper and mutliply that speed by 4, that's how fast the crotchets are played in this piece
    - The semiquavers are played 4 times faster than that
    4. Ledger Lines
    - D semibreve note on the back of the shirt is missing a ledger line
    5. Grouping of notes
    - Notes between bar lines should not be grouped together
    6. Positioning and Alignment
    - The quaver rest should be positioned in the middle of the stave, not on the first line
    - The alignment of notes and rests in Bar 1
    7. Articulation
    - The pedal marking in Bar 1 is literally telling you to depress and release the pedal immediately before you even start playing, serving no purpose whatsoever.
    - Correct me if I'm wrong, but 'deuxieme etage' means 'second floor' in French, and as far as I'm concerned, that tells you nothing about how you're supposed to play.
    For a luxury brand, they made quite a shit job at promoting music theory.

    6:14 Like five months late, but I have to say it.. The reason it's "pixelated" is that the design is part of the knit, it isn't printed. There's a limit to how finely knit something can be with a certain thread weight, which in turn dictates the resolution of the pattern. Now you may continue * presses play *

    1:50 if you tune a certain shape of glass and liquid level to a G# for example, it doesn't matter what liquid is in there as long the density is similar (i.e. mostly water). So you could swap out the Louis XIII for swamp water and still get the same note... also the location and force with which you hold the glass will affect the pitch too...
